Is not the first step the oxidation of ammonia....?

Explanation:

#4NH_3(g) +5 O_2 (g) rarr 4NO(g) + 6H_2O(g) +Delta#

Now this reaction is fiercely exothermic, so I imagine that oxygen concentration is REDUCED so as to control the exotherm. At any rate, I think you will have to refine the question, as I am unclear what I am answering.
